PACC Youth Choir

Andrea Hart, director

PACC's Youth Choir is a great place for young singers to enjoy making music together, while contributing to the rich musical and spiritual life of the Church. Children and youth in grade 4 and older are welcome to join the Youth Choir, and newcomers are welcome to come and "try it out" during any regular rehearsal time. It is a lively and fun group! (Children younger than grade 4 have opportunities to sing and learn together in music sessions -- once or twice monthly -- during their Sunday School classes.)

The Youth Choir rehearses on Sundays at 11:45am, after Church and Sunday School, and the group performs in church services on the third Sunday of every month from September through June. During rehearsals, we have a brief snack and visiting time, then we warm up our voices and our listening ears, and sing pieces we are working on, building a diverse repertoire of songs. We sing many types of music, including music of classical and contemporary composers, folk songs, rounds, and spirituals, in unison, two- and three part harmony. It is impressive how quickly these young people learn to make a beautiful sound together! The Youth Choir regularly performs as part of the PACC Christmas Concert, Christmas Pageant, and Youth Sunday Service, all annual events at PACC.

Andrea Hart, Director of Youth Music at PACC, holds a Bachelor of Music from Boston University and a Masters in Education from Harvard University. Andrea teaches piano, flute, and music theory in both private and school settings, and has enjoyed directing numerous school, church, and community-based singing ensembles. In addition, Andrea has worked in professional roles for several cultural organizations, most recently as General Manager and Booking Representative for nationally acclaimed World Music Ensemble Libana, and as Program Director and Music Director at Creative Arts, a community school for the arts. She has sung with The Boston Cecilia, under the direction of Donald Teeters, for 15 years.
